首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Css 3箭头之间的过渡

CSS3箭头之间的过渡是指在CSS3中使用过渡效果来实现箭头之间的平滑过渡效果。通过使用CSS3的transition属性,可以在箭头之间添加过渡效果,使箭头的变化更加平滑和流畅。

CSS3过渡效果可以应用于箭头的各种属性,如颜色、大小、形状等。通过定义起始状态和结束状态,以及过渡的持续时间和过渡函数,可以实现箭头之间的平滑过渡效果。

以下是一个示例代码,演示了如何使用CSS3过渡效果实现箭头之间的过渡:

代码语言:css
复制
.arrow {
  width: 0;
  height: 0;
  border-left: 20px solid transparent;
  border-right: 20px solid transparent;
  border-bottom: 20px solid #000;
  transition: all 0.3s ease;
}

.arrow:hover {
  border-bottom: 20px solid #ff0000;
}

在上述代码中,我们定义了一个箭头的样式,初始状态下箭头的颜色为黑色,当鼠标悬停在箭头上时,箭头的颜色过渡为红色。通过设置transition属性,我们指定了过渡的持续时间为0.3秒,并使用ease过渡函数使过渡效果更加平滑。

这是一个简单的示例,实际应用中可以根据需求自定义箭头的样式和过渡效果。腾讯云提供了丰富的云计算产品和服务,可以帮助开发者构建和管理云端应用。具体关于腾讯云的产品和服务介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

css3过渡

css过渡 css过渡为一种状态到另外一种状态变换 transition 过渡 transition 为一个简写属性,是一个transition-property (定义过渡属性名称)以及 transition-duration...(定义过渡属性所需动画时间)和 transition-timing-function (描述中间值如何计算) 以及 transition-delay (描述过渡效果开始作用之前需要等待时间)...transition-property transition-property 定义过渡属性名称 即指定引用过渡属性名称 例如要对width属性应用过渡动画,则其该属性值为width。...设置过渡时间为3s <img src="https://melovemingming-1253878077.cos.ap-chengdu.myqcloud.com/blog-image%2F2018%...即该两个状态变化<em>的</em><em>过渡</em>曲线 single-transition-timing-function (一个<em>过渡</em>函数 ) 其取值是一个三次方<em>的</em>贝塞尔曲线<em>的</em>值。

66250

过渡(CSS3)

过渡(transition)是CSS3中具有颠覆性特征之一,我们可以在不使用 Flash 动画或 JavaScript 情况下,当元素从一种样式变换为另一种样式时为元素添加效果。...如电影胶片 在CSS3里使用transition可以实现补间动画(过渡效果),并且当前元素只要有“属性”发生变化时即存在两种状态(我们用A和B代指),就可以实现平滑过渡,为了方便演示采用hover切换两种状态...属性 描述 CSS transition 简写属性,用于在一个属性中设置四个过渡属性。 3 transition-property 规定应用过渡 CSS 属性名称。...3 transition-duration 定义过渡效果花费时间。默认是 0。 3 transition-timing-function 规定过渡效果时间曲线。默认是 "ease"。...3 transition-delay 规定过渡效果何时开始。默认是 0。

55340
  • CSS3过渡效果

    CSS2世界中,过渡常常是非常单薄,要么是从一种颜色变成另一种颜色、要么是从不透明变到透明,总而言之就是由一种状态变到另外一种状态。这就导致了很多页面给人感觉很突兀,没有一个平滑过渡。...再往前推几个月,那个时候人们还在争论是否将这些过渡写在CSS3中,一些人坚持认为过渡并不是一种样式属性,应当用脚本来进行处理。经过众多人努力,样式不仅限于静态样式,动态样式也是非常需要。...于是过渡样式终于开始写入CSS3官方文档中。 废话少说,进入正题。 本文例子需要支持CSS3浏览器,所以你最好使用 Safari 或者 Chrome 来测试。...过渡、状态和动作 我们知道,CSS中都是通过伪类来实现页面中一个元素与用户互动。例如,用户鼠标的悬停和移动。...一个从蓝色变成红色动态过渡包含哪些元素呢,我们先看一个实例: #css3tr a:link {     display:block;     height:30px;

    1.1K30

    CSS基础-CSS3过渡与动画

    在网页设计领域,CSS3过渡(Transitions)与动画(Animations)为开发者提供了强大视觉效果工具,让页面元素动态变化变得更加平滑和吸引人。...本文将深入浅出地讲解CSS3过渡与动画基本概念、常见应用场景、易错点以及如何有效避免这些问题,并通过实际代码示例加深理解。...CSS3过渡(Transitions) 基本概念 CSS3过渡允许元素在状态改变时平滑地改变样式,而不是瞬间跳跃。...CSS3动画(Animations) 基本概念 相比过渡CSS3动画提供了更复杂控制能力,可以定义一系列关键帧来描述元素随时间变化过程。...transform: rotate(360deg); } } .loading { animation: spin 2s linear infinite; /* 应用动画 */ } 结语 CSS3

    12610

    css3过渡与动画

    过渡 当触发时候会有过渡效果 1.transition-property:none|all|某一个属性值 2.transition-duration:多少秒 也就是说过渡效果执行多长时间...默认是0s 3.transition-timing-function:ease|linear|ease-out|ease-in|ease-in-out|贝塞尔曲线参数值cubic-bezier(number...不用触发自己执行,而且可以做多贞动画 1.animation-name:none|自己命名 2.animation-duration:动画多长时间 3.animation-timing-function...运动轨迹和过渡参数是一模一样,同上 4.animation-iteration-count:infinite|动画执行次数 默认是1次 5.animation-direction:normal...,动画在结束时候是否保持结束时状态 None:不做设置 Backwards动画开始在第一贞状态 forwards结束时候保持动画最后那贞状态 Both开始时候保持第一贞状态,结束时候保持结束时候状态

    1.5K10

    CSS3新特性-过渡

    CSS3过渡 CSS3中新增了一个过渡属性,它使得我们可以在不使用flash动画或者Javascript情况下,当元素从一种样式变换为另一种样式时为元素添加过渡效果。...这种过渡是从一个状态渐渐过渡到另外一个状态。 过渡最简单使用是和hover一起搭配使用。...它语法为: transition: 要过渡属性 花费时间 运动曲线 开始时间; 参数说明: 参数 解释 要过渡属性(必须写) 要变化属性,比如宽度,高度,颜色,内外边距等都可以。...花费时间(必须写) 完成这个过渡变化效果用多长时间。单位是秒,注意:一定要写上单位例如0.5s或者.5s 运动曲线(可以省略) 默认值是ease(变化速度逐渐慢下来),跟多值参考下一个表格。...上述代码产生效果为:当鼠标移动到a盒子上时,进度条会用0.5秒时间渐渐过渡到100%

    53130

    CSS3变形transform、过渡transition、动画animation学习

    学习CSS3动画animation得先了解一些关于变形transform、过渡transition知识 这些新属性大多在新版浏览器得到了支持,有些需要添加浏览器前缀(-webkit-、-moz-、...-ms-、-o-),本文为简化内容,直接使用了原版属性 根据不同属性支持度,在实际使用时候需要添加相应浏览器前缀支持 目录: 变形transform 过渡transition 动画animation...初始页面结构 html { font-family: Arial; }...,angle)指定在3维空间内X轴旋转 rotateY(angele),相当于rotate3d(0,1,0,angle)指定在3维空间内Y轴旋转 rotateZ(angele),相当于rotate3d...3. transition-duration设置动画过渡时间[执行时间],默认值0表示不过渡直接看到执行后结果。

    2.5K10

    第97天:CSS3渐变和过渡详解

    一、渐变 渐变是CSS3当中比较丰富多彩一个特性,通过渐变我们可以实现许多炫丽效果,有效减少图片使用数量,并且具有很强适应性和可扩展性。...(transition)   1、Transition:param1  param2   param1    要过渡属性   param2    过渡时间.   ...过渡CSS3中具有颠覆性特征之一,可以实现元素不同状态间平滑过渡(补间动画),经常用来制作动画效果。   补间动画:自动完成从起始状态到终止状态过渡。...不用管中间状态   帧动画:扑克牌切换.通过一帧一帧画面按照固定顺序和速度播放。如电影胶片   特点:当前元素只要有“属性”发生变化时,可以平滑进行过渡。...如果所有属性都过渡,可以使用transition-property:all; 1 .box{ 2 width: 200px; 3 height:

    50730

    开心档之CSS3 过渡入门篇

    CSS3 过渡----CSS3 过渡CSS3中,我们为了添加某种效果可以从一种样式转变到另一个时候,无需使用Flash动画或JavaScript。...用鼠标移过下面的元素:----用鼠标移过下面的元素:CSS3过渡----浏览器支持表格中数字表示支持该属性第一个浏览器版本号。...CSS3 过渡是元素从一种样式逐渐改变为另一种效果。要实现这一点,必须规定两项内容:指定要添加效果CSS属性指定效果持续时间。...3transition-property规定应用过渡 CSS 属性名称。3transition-duration定义过渡效果花费时间。默认是 0。...3transition-timing-function规定过渡效果时间曲线。默认是 "ease"。3transition-delay规定过渡效果何时开始。默认是 0。

    45310

    CSS3过渡,不再为JS动画而犯愁

    同时为了避免JS对页面的性能产生影响,我们今天就来尝试下不借助任何JS,转而使用CSS3过渡来书写出更好动画效果。...transition是这样描述:“CSS3transition允许CSS属性值在一定时间区间内平滑地过渡。...在实际开发中,经常会遇到手机上JS动画卡顿现象,所以需要借用其他办法来替代使用,而CSS3过渡就可以很好解决这个问题,一起来看吧~~~ 二、Transition语法 下面同样从其语法和属性值开始一步一步来学习...DOCTYPE html> CSS3过渡 <link rel="stylesheet...五、总结 那么今天关于<em>CSS</em><em>3</em><em>的</em>Transition就简单<em>的</em>介绍到这里,需要掌握<em>的</em>就是<em>CSS</em><em>3</em>中Transition<em>的</em>属性值,上文提到<em>的</em> "property" "duration" "animation

    2.2K90

    走进CSS过渡效果奇妙世界:详解CSS Transition

    你是否曾在网页上看到一些酷炫元素在状态变化时平滑而流畅地过渡?这就是CSS过渡效果魔力所在!...CSS Transition允许你定义元素在状态变化时过渡效果,比如改变元素颜色、尺寸、位置等。最重要是,这一切都可以通过简单CSS代码实现,无需复杂JavaScript。...property:属性,指定你希望进行过渡CSS属性,比如color、width等。 duration:持续时间,定义过渡效果持续时间,单位可以是秒(s)或毫秒(ms)。...这就是CSS Transition魔力,简单而直观。 Transition四大属性详解 1. property property属性用于指定你希望过渡CSS属性。...: width 500ms ease; } 3. timing-function timing-function属性用于定义过渡速度曲线,即过渡在持续时间内如何变化。

    32910

    Css3新特性应用之过渡与动画

    一、缓动效果 学习和利用贝塞尔曲线,默认支持ease,ease-in,ease-out,ease-in-out和linear等 还提供一个cubic-beizer自定义贝塞尔曲线起点和终点 Css中只支持一条贝塞尔曲运动...(transition)实现 但需要注意transition-property默认值为all,所有可以过渡属性都会被过滤 示例代码: ...函数,主要用他实现帧动画,他是一个阶跃函数,共两个参数 参数一:一个数字,代表时间函数中间隔数量(必须为正数) timing-function是作用于每两个关键帧之间,而不是整个动画过程 参数二:... 帧闪烁 利用animation-timing-function属性steps实现,因steps指定两个关键帧之间分成几个片段执行动画 1.animation-timing-function...; 2.由于需要实现spin环形运动,transform本质特性是元素+元素内部子元素都要随着变换,因此需要对img元素进行反向变形 3.实现两种反向变形方式:A:写一个反向变形动画;B:继承父级动画

    1.1K70

    css3怎么实现高度从固定到自动过渡动画?

    简单讲,目前是不行。 当然有很多trick,比如设置max-height动画(从固定值到一个肯定比auto大值),或者更复杂(引入脚本算computed value)方式。...比如auto实际值取决于layout,而按照现在css spec,computed value是不包含layout计算,而transition是针对computed value。...有一些proposal希望解决这个问题,比如允许transition从固定值到calc(auto)【目前calc是不支持auto关键字】,但在css工作组任务里这个case还处于低优先级,并且目前也没有听说有浏览器有计划尝试实现...方法一: 因为css中height从0到auto变化会被默认为从0到0,所以设置过渡效果并不会生效 如果想要有点击展开效果,可以考虑设置max-height为过渡样式 .list_div{display...所以最好还是在高度相对比较固定时候用这个办法好。 方法二: 只提供思路没写具体代码。 一开始要展开div在初始化js里取出它高度,赋给activemax-height,应该就可以了。

    2.3K20

    CSS 渐变背景过渡2种方式

    最开始我想到方式是通过切换 css 变量来实现,下面是直接通过切换 background 来实现,本质上是同一种思路。...,毕竟 CSS 经过这两年发展已经有很多方便实现了,因此我尝试学习了一种新方法。...利用 CSS @property 来实现渐变色过渡动效。 兼容性方面,由于这是一个实验中功能,所以部分浏览器需要加私有前缀。...,而无需运行任何 JS 代码,从而扩展了原先那些不支持样式效果写法,其实这算是一种精细化表现方式,让开发者自定义变量,来控制像渐变这种多 value 值混合写法,把原本浏览器默认(黑盒)行为,变为代码可控...参考链接: https://web.dev/at-property/ https://developer.mozilla.org/zh-CN/docs/Web/CSS/@property

    1.2K20

    箭头函数和常规函数之间 5 个区别

    `; } 虽然两者语法都能够定义函数,但是在开发时该怎么选择呢?这是个好问题。 在本文中,我将展示两者之间主要区别,以供你能够根据需要选择正确语法。...console.log(this); // logs "myObject" }; items.forEach(callback); } }; myObject.myMethod([1, 2, 3]...让我们用 3 个参数调用 myFunction 函数: function myFunction() { console.log(arguments); } myFunction('a', 'b')...手动绑定 this 需要样板代码,尤其是在你有很多方法情况下。有一种更好方法:把箭头函数作为类字段。 箭头函数 感谢类字段提案(目前在第3阶段),你可以将箭头函数用作类中方法。...logName() 方法中 this 值始终是类实例: setTimeout(batman.logName, 1000); // after 1 second logs "Batman" 总结 了解常规函数和箭头函数之间差异有助于为特定需求选择正确语法

    56030
    领券